Your mission

As a Senior Quantity Surveyor, you will be responsible for the following:

  • Management of a £40m package of works on a Nuclear licensed site including the management of a team of junior QS’ mentoring and nurturing their development to assist with the following tasks where applicable.
  • Provide commercial input including financial and contractual performance forecasts to the management team. Help ensure that business targets and KPI’s are met / exceeded.
  • Ensure cash flow is maximised including ensuring payments are made and received on time.
  • Preparation and review of monthly cost reports for area, together with review of results and consideration of trends with other contract team members
  • Forecasting and monitoring spend against approved Client budgets.
  • Physical measurement of works and agreement of same with client and subcontractors.
  • Agreement of certification and payment of subcontractor accounts - monitoring of such accounts against forecasts
  • Implementation and compliance with the contract change control procedure and monitoring thereof including communications to client as appropriate.
  • Managing sub-contractors including sending out enquiries, collating prices, comparing with tender, negotiation, order placement, agreement of account and payment
  • To assess, review and mitigate commercial and contractual risks and implement Kier Group's policies for risk management.
  • Client facing role so good communication skills are essential.
